Commonwealth Champion Scott Martin competed in his second competition of the European season on the weekend. Here he shares his thoughts on his performance.
Hi Guys,
Well it was my second comp for the European season yesterday and was a pretty good result. Results below.
Discus was feeling really good, conditions where not too bad either. There was a good wind, maybe a bit left-handed but it started raining about 10min before the comp started and rained the whole way through. I have to admit though I don' think it effected me too bad.
I had a great comp, 4 over 60m and I just fouled a throw around 63 or 64m. I am in pretty good shape. Technically very close, I think by Oslo on 2nd June I will be ready for big throw. Hope so anyway.
Shot put was better than expected as well. I have not trained too much for it over the past 3 weeks, but given the conditions I did well I think. Also had a bigger foul, about 19,90m maybe. But the 2 throws at 19.5m felt pretty ordinary. I think because of the wet ring I was a bit cautious. Anyway I am pretty happy and ready for the next meet.
Halle was a great meet. Just throwing. There where good crowds (despite the rain) out to watch and they would clap the throwers in like they would for a long jumper in Aus. It was a very packed schedule however so I did not get to watch any other events.
